How they compare
Congo currently reports -4,048 kt against -4,053 kt in Croatia, a difference of 5 kt.
The two have swapped places 2 times across 32 shared years of data; in 1992 it was Congo ahead.
Congo ranks 191st and Croatia ranks 192nd of 217 countries.
Congo has averaged higher in every one of the 4 decades both report.
Head to head by decade
| Decade | Congo | Croatia | Difference | Ahead |
|---|---|---|---|---|
| 1990s | 8,667 kt | -846.96 kt | 9,514 kt | Congo |
| 2000s | 8,503 kt | -825.86 kt | 9,329 kt | Congo |
| 2010s | 13,795 kt | -2,757 kt | 16,553 kt | Congo |
| 2020s | 965.11 kt | -4,238 kt | 5,203 kt | Congo |
Averages of every year both report within each decade.

About this data
The FAOSTAT domain on Emissions Totals summarizes the greenhouse gas (GHG) emissions disseminated in the FAOSTAT Climate Change domains of emissions from agrifood systems. Data are computed following the Tier 1 methods of the Intergovernmental Panel on Climate Change (IPCC) Guidelines for National greenhouse gas (GHG) Inventories (IPCC, 1996; 1997; 2000; 2002; 2006; 2014). Emissions from other economic sectors as defined by the IPCC are also disseminated in the domain for completeness.
